Output 43642388f11dfdd7e3aad7e22743e792f3ad83c5ed0a3a9906f9fa2054a46d97:0

value
1993002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c308e204bd11da91b4c1a699ee17c074948b90e OP_EQUAL
address
3MmGkRHWdDtMCek117BDo27NxtnDinNUCd
transaction
43642388f11dfdd7e3aad7e22743e792f3ad83c5ed0a3a9906f9fa2054a46d97
spent
true